on 7/7/04 4:46 AM, Haroldo Mauro Jr. at [EMAIL PROTECTED] wrote: > (...from Vintage-Macs list) > > A friend gave me a Mac Plus. I substituted a working floppy drive for > the deffective one on the computer; formatted and installed System > 6.0.8 onto the external HD that came with it. However, every time I > start it after a long period of inactivity, it does not find the > startup external disk. I have to start it from a floppy, restart or > shut down a couple of times, until it mounts the external disk. Only > then I am able to start from this external disk. > > The computer has no battery. I threw it away because it was liking > and corroded. I suppose that is the problem. But wouldn't the Plus > look for a startup volume connected to the SCSI port when it does not > see a floppy in the drive? > > I've been looking without luck for a place to buy that type of battery. > > Harold ~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
SOME motherboards allow the use of a 1.5 V "AA" battery in place of the more expensive 4.5 volt one. Try that first. IF your Plus won't keep time, then go after the 4.5 v one. When starting your Plus, do you start the external drive before you start the Plus? The external drive has to be powered and spinning first.
